Use this procedure when a customer reports the Prunehart stale-branch cleanup bot has locked itself out of their repository after a failed token rotation. First, confirm the customer's ownership through the standard verification script. Then open the bot's recovery console from the support dashboard and select "Restore service account." Do not regenerate keys manually; the console handles rotation safely. The console will prompt for the recovery passphrase before proceeding, and that passphrase appears directly below this section.

strongbox words: drudor-tamdor-aldius-eliir-holir-praox-casax-norax-norael-zormir-weniel-beldor-casix

## Artifact Signing — SDK Parity Notes (Weekly Sync)

Kestrel SDK for Android reached parity with the Swift client this sprint: offline queueing, batched telemetry, and retry semantics now match. Both SDKs ship as signed artifacts from the same pipeline. Remaining gap: background sync throttling, targeted next sprint. Verify both release bundles before tagging. Both artifacts validate against the shared signing key below.

signing key of kawig-fafog = bky19_6Fypv1qws7J8qJtaYjX

Night-shift staff should note that the Harmount Building canteen connects directly to the premises of our neighbours, Caldwater Analytics, via the shared atrium door. Between 22:00 and 06:00 that door must remain closed except for authorised pass-through, and any Caldwater visitor must be signed in at our side. The connecting door is secured by a keypad, and the current code is:

turnstile pass: bdg-AEWAGD-61605571

# Break-Glass: CompactKite Log Compaction

Hey reviewer — if compaction on the Ferrow message queue wedges and on-call can't reach the admin plane, break-glass applies. Grab the emergency operator role, pause compaction on the stuck partition, and file an incident note within an hour. Unsealing the emergency credential bundle requires the recovery passphrase shown directly below.

unlock words, kajog-bahif: wendor-praael-ralys-julvan-kasath-kelys-wenmir-wenius-julax